Episode 254: Unlocking Genetic Counseling Through Interoperable Data Exchange

from The Collective Voice of Health IT, A WEDI Podcast · host wedi

In this episode, guest host Dr. Sandra Rolfe (Optum) is joined by Carrie Haverty, President of the National Society of Genetic Counselors and Vice President of Medical Affairs and Clinical Strategy at Mirvie, to explore the critical role of interoperability in advancing genetic counseling and precision medicine. Together, they discuss how standardized, structured genomic data exchange can improve care coordination, reduce administrative burden, expand access to genetic counseling, and help integrate genomic information into routine clinical workflows.
